Abstract
The x-ray structure analysis of a single crystal of the β-@#@ form of 2-11-bromoundecanoyl-l, 1- dicaprin has revealed an arrangement of carbon atom chains within a molecular layer that is identical to that found in the β-form monoacid triglycerides. However the packing of the molec-ular layers within the crystal lattice is sub-stantially different because of the unequal fatty acid chain-lengths in the symmetrical diacid triglyceride of this investigation.
